#3496c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3496cc is composed of 20.4% red, 58.8%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.5% cyan, 26.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 201.3 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 50.2%. #3496cc color hex could be obtained by blending #68ffff with #002d99.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#3496cc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3496cc has RGB values of R:52, G:150,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 3446476.
